Output 9990563252aa92a57ddfe91350c517f6d8e5d25025b8c8f8fbfb5e9f67e826a0:33

value
156956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 875ab0039a2f0dec8b035425d9d8ce877e2a34d9 OP_EQUAL
address
3E2hnXGRx9v4ZKQw9rt2pCMw4F1R8oMFPP
transaction
9990563252aa92a57ddfe91350c517f6d8e5d25025b8c8f8fbfb5e9f67e826a0
spent
true